Amref International University/Mastercard Foundation Learning for Life Postgraduate Scholarship 2025/2026 (Fully-funded)

Jude OgarApril 1, 20253 Mins Read
Facebook Twitter WhatsApp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email Telegram

Deadline: April 4, 2025

Applications are open for the Amref International University/Mastercard Foundation Learning for Life Postgraduate Scholarship 2025/2026. Amref International University (AMIU) in partnership with Mastercard Foundation, under the Learning for Life (L4L) programme, invites suitable candidates to apply for any of AMIU’s three listed postgraduate degree Programmes at the institution’s School of Public Health.

AMIU, a premier Pan-African university of health sciences education, is committed to bridging the human resources for health (HRH) gap by training the next generation of health professionals equipped to meet Africa’s pressing health needs. Successful candidates will be part of a networked cohort of highly skilled experts in respective fields with increased employability and opportunity for employment creation within the health sector and beyond.

Available Programmes

  • Master of Public Health (Applied Epidemiology)
  • Master of Science in Health Systems Management
  • Master of Sexual and Reproductive Health Rights and Policy

Scholarship

  • The scholarship will cover tuition, stipend, research thesis, academic related travel, conference presentations and publications.

Eligibility

The following eligibility criteria will apply:

  • Should meet the admission requirements for the respective postgraduate programme of Amref International University being applied for;
  • Available for the May 2025 intake;
  • Be a citizen and resident of Kenya or Zambia;
  • Be 35 years or below at the time of application – but there will be special considerations for applicants slightly above 35 years, including: young women, displaced persons (refugees & internally displaced persons), persons with disabilities, unemployed and socio-economically disadvantaged applicants.

Application

  • Applicants must have an admission letter of Amref International University for the relevant postgraduate programme.
  • Submit the online scholarship application form and upload the following documents here:
    • Cover Letter (not more than 500 words) detailing motivation for applying for the course
    • Certified copies of academic certificates and transcripts (from university & high school)
    • A 1,000-word proposed research project concept in the field of interest
    • Two reference letters from a recent institution of learning and/ or workplace/ internship
    • Copy of passport (personal details page) or National Identification (ID) card
    • Electronic clear coloured passport size photograph (2cm x 2cm, Format – jpg, png, tiff)
    • An updated Curriculum Vitae (CV)
    • Proof of socio-economic disadvantage (letter from a community administrator)
    • Refugee identification document (where applicable)
    • Disability registration document (where applicable)
    • Letter from the relevant government authority stating the reason and nature of displacement (where applicable)

    Guidelines for submitting the online scholarship application form

    • Prepare all the required supporting documents in advance in the recommended format.
    • Save all documents as PDF files, except for the passport-size photograph, which should be in JPG, PNG, or TIFF format.
    • Name each file clearly using the format: Your Full Name – Document Name
